MarketsMOJO downgrades Bombay Cycle & Motor Agency to 'Sell' due to weak fundamentals and expensive valuation
Bombay Cycle & Motor Agency, a microcap company in the trading industry, has been downgraded to a 'Sell' by MarketsMojo due to weak long-term fundamentals and concerns about debt servicing. The stock is currently trading at a premium and has underperformed the BSE 500 index. However, recent strong results and technical indicators suggest a mildly bullish trend.
Bombay Cycle & Motor Agency, a microcap company in the trading industry, has recently been downgraded to a 'Sell' by MarketsMOJO on September 4th, 2024. This decision was based on the company's weak long-term fundamental strength, with a 10.61% CAGR growth in operating profits over the last 5 years. Additionally, the company's ability to service its debt is also a concern, with a poor EBIT to Interest (avg) ratio of 1.69.One of the main reasons for the 'Sell' rating is the company's expensive valuation, with a price to book value of 2.7 and a ROE of 11.5. The stock is currently trading at a premium compared to its historical valuations. While the stock has generated a return of 113.68% in the past year, its profits have only risen by 21.8%, resulting in a PEG ratio of 1.1.
On a positive note, the company has shown strong results in June 2024, with its highest operating cash flow of Rs 4.60 crore and highest return on capital employed (ROCE) of 16.36%. It also has the highest profit before tax less other income of Rs 0.53 crore.
Technically, the stock is in a mildly bullish range, with multiple factors such as MACD, KST, DOW, and OBV indicating a bullish trend. The majority shareholders of the company are promoters, which could potentially impact the stock's performance.
Despite consistently generating returns over the last 3 years, Bombay Cycle & Motor Agency has underperformed the BSE 500 index. This, along with the recent downgrade, may be a cause for concern for investors. It is important to carefully consider all factors before making any investment decisions.
